About Portimão

Portimão is a captivating coastal city located in the southern region of Portugal known as the Algarve. With its picturesque beaches, rich history, and vibrant atmosphere, Portimão attracts visitors from all over the world. It’s popular with retirees, digital nomads, and families and is also a popular choice for the Portuguese.

One of the main highlights of Portimão is its stunning coastline. The city boasts beautiful golden sandy beaches, such as Praia da Rocha, which stretches for miles and offers crystal-clear waters perfect for swimming. Water sports enthusiasts will find plenty of opportunities for surfing, snorkeling, and diving.

Portimão also has a fascinating historical heritage. The city’s roots can be traced back to Roman times, and remnants of this era can still be found in the form of ancient ruins and archaeological sites. The Portimão Museum, housed in a former fish cannery, showcases the city’s maritime history, while the 17th-century Fort of Santa Catarina provides panoramic views of the city and its surroundings.

Beyond its natural beauty and historical charm, Portimão is a lively destination with a bustling city center. The riverside promenade, lined with restaurants, bars, and shops, is a vibrant hub of activity, particularly during the summer months when visitors can enjoy live music performances and street entertainment.

Whether you seek relaxation on the beach, exploration of historical sites, or an exciting nightlife scene, Portimão offers a delightful blend of experiences. Its warm Mediterranean climate, welcoming locals, and wealth of attractions put this fabulous town on the map and  make it a popular choice to set up a new life in Portugal.

Types of Properties for Sale in Portimão Portugal

Portimao-real-estate-findsPortimão’s real estate market is thriving, attracting both local and international buyers. The city’s popularity as a tourist destination has resulted in a growing demand for properties, including apartments, villas, and townhouses. The market offers a range of options and property listings to suit different budgets and preferences.

From modern beachfront condos with stunning ocean views to traditional Portuguese houses in the historic center, there is something for everyone. If you don’t mind a building site for a while, then maybe one of Portimao’s restoration projects could be for you. What’s more, extend your search to the outskirts of Portimao, and you may just find a perfect property there.

With its desirable location, vibrant lifestyle, and promising investment opportunities, Portimão’s real estate market continues to flourish.

The average asking price for properties in Portimão in 2023 was €3,119 per square meter. Below, we go into further detail on the types of properties on the market, including ballpoint prices.

For reference, Portugal refers to the number of bedrooms in a property as T1, T2, T3, etc., meaning that on a property search site, set your filters and alert to the number of bedrooms you wish to have. So, a T1 house or apartment is a one-bedroom place, a T2 property has two bedrooms, and so on.

GC-ICON-100One-bedroom properties in Portimão

The price range of Portimão’s housing market is varied, which means that no matter your budget, you’ll find the right house for you. One-bedroom flats start at around €120,000 ($129,283) or less but expect to do some renovation and decorating work before you move in.

For €185,000 ($199,312), you can find modern apartments in Portimão center, many of which have a balcony and private parking space. Some apartment blocks also have a swimming pool for their residents, included in the buying price. The average price for T1 apartments is approximately €225,000 ($242,398) for a modern and often furnished place.

On the upper end of the price scale for T1 apartments, you can find more spacious accommodations, ready-to-move-in, and often with sea views. Prices start around €350,000 ($377,064) but go up to €410,000 ($441,703).

GC-ICON-98Two-bedroom properties in Portimão

On average, a two-bedroom apartment in Portimão costs between €250,000 ($269,316) and €450,000 ($484,768). Cheaper places can also be found, under €170,000 ($183,134), but be mindful that these are usually on the smaller side or need some renovation.

Portimão’s property development market is strong, and you’ll find a lot of T2 apartments in new and modern apartment blocks with lifts and balconies, from which you can enjoy fantastic views of the city and, more often than not, also the Atlantic Ocean.

Luxury apartments and small houses are also available. Just under €600,000 ($646,331), a two-bedroom villa with a garden, swimming pool, and parking can be yours, but you’ll find that the majority of apartments or houses with two bedrooms fall below this price range.

GC-ICON-97Three-bedroom properties in Portimão

More commonly, you’ll find that many T3 properties are on the market between €290,000 ($312,397)and €390,000 ($420,120). For example, a three-bedroom apartment with a lift and parking and a five-minute walk from the beach is on the market for just under €320,000 ($344,719)

 

With the increase in bedrooms and space, three-bedroom houses or apartments are on the market for a wider variety of budgets. A modern and well-equipped apartment with a balcony and close to local schools and amenities costs just below €230,000 ($247,760)..

Those with a bigger budget can invest in a penthouse for €600,000 ($646,331), which comes fully equipped and with stunning sea views, en-suite bathrooms, and balconies. And if only a villa will do, then a three-bedroom secluded property with a large garden and swimming pool is on the market for around €1,500,000 ($1,615,870).

mansion iconLarger properties and villas in Portimão

Life by the sea and with hundreds of days of sun throughout the year, a luxury lifestyle, and luxury accommodation for more affordable prices make Portimão popular amongst sun-seekers from all walks of life. With prices starting at around €300,000 ($323,199) for a T4 apartment, it’s not hard to see why the Algarve is such a desirable place to relocate to.

Detached houses with five or more bedrooms and another number of rooms, such as utility rooms, or fitness rooms, are on the market for around €550,000 ($592,532), but there is no upper limit in this buzzing housing market.

Detached villas with swimming pools and modern interiors cost around €850,000 ($815,686), and for the ultimate luxury, you can own a T5 villa with a two-bedroom annex and a swimming pool, costing around €1,150,000 ($1,615,870).
